All-Star State Teams: Georgia

submitted by J. P. Alexander


PosPlayerBirthplaceNotes
1BJohnny MizeDemorest, GANY-A, STL-N / .312, 359 HR, 3x All-Star, 5x WS champ
2BJackie RobinsonCairo, GABRO / .311, 197 SB, .785 SB%
SSBucky DentSavannah, GANY-A / .247, 1978 WS MVP, 3x All-Star, FPCT .976
3BCecil TravisRiverdale, GAWAS-A / .314, 1328 G
LFMoises AlouAtlanta, GAMON / .299, 160 HR
CFTy CobbRoyston, GADET / .367, 4191 H, 32 AB/K, .808 SB%
RFWally MosesUvalda, GAPHI-A / .291, 2138 H, 1x All-Star, 1935 AL Rookie of the Year
CJosh GibsonBuena Vista, GAGRY / .347, ~800 HR (.412 in 34 AB in ML)
LHPSherry SmithMonticello, GABRO, CLE / 0.89 career World Series ERA
RHPKevin BrownMcIntyree, GATEX / 167-113, 3.23 ERA, 1857 K
RHPJim Bagby, Sr.Barnett, GACLE-A / 127-87, 3.10 ERA, 132 CG
RHPSpud ChandlerCommerce, GANY-A / 109-43 , 2.84 ERA, 3x WS champ
RHPJim HearnAtlanta, GANYG / 109-89, 3.81 ERA, 63 G
PRSammy ByrdBremen, GANY-A / 304 R, nickname "Babe Ruth’s Legs"
MGRBill TerryAtlanta, GANY-N / 823-661-12, .555
